Christchurch And Wimborne Methodist Circuit
The provision of regular public acts of worship open to members of the circuit and non-members alike, and of sacred spaces for prayer and contemplation; Overseeing the teaching of Christianity through sermons, groups, pastoral work, religious assemblies in schools and encouraging, within the circuit's churches, the provision of youth clubs, senior citizen's clubs etc with a Christian ethos.

Annual Returns
As filed with the Charity Commission for England and Wales. Most recent filing covers the financial year ending 2025.
One or more years show a significant change in income (over ±100%) compared with the prior year. This usually reflects a merger, transfer of activities, restated accounts, or a one-off legacy — not necessarily a real change in operating scale. See the methodology for context.
The Commission record shows these related events on the register:
- Asset transfer in in 2013 — Wimborne Methodist Circuit (organisation 5007361)
- Asset transfer in in 2013 — Christchurch and Lymington Methodist Circuit (organisation 5004646)
| Financial Year | Income | Expenditure | Charitable Spending | Net Assets | Reserves | Staff |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2025 | £369,793 | £513,162 | 0 / 0 | |||
| 2024 | £508,691 | £541,063 | £541,063 | £3,223,142 | £480,046 | 9 / 0 |
| 2023 | £328,560 | £405,234 | 0 / 50 | |||
| 2022 | £775,533 | £430,124 | £430,124 | £3,065,061 | £3,065,061 | 8 / 65 |
| 2021 | £337,222 | £383,956 | 0 / 0 |
Staff column shows: Employees / Volunteers

How much income did Christchurch And Wimborne Methodist Circuit report in 2025?
Christchurch And Wimborne Methodist Circuit reported total income of £370k and reported expenditure of £513k for the financial year ending 2025, based on the most recent annual return filed with the Charity Commission.
When was Christchurch And Wimborne Methodist Circuit registered as a charity?
Christchurch And Wimborne Methodist Circuit was registered with the Charity Commission for England and Wales on 7 August 2012 as charity number 1148455. It has been registered for 14 years.
Who runs Christchurch And Wimborne Methodist Circuit?
Christchurch And Wimborne Methodist Circuit is governed by a board of 46 trustees. The chair of trustees is Rev Andrew Robert Pottage. Trustees are legally responsible for the charity's governance and are listed in full on its profile.
Where does Christchurch And Wimborne Methodist Circuit operate?
Christchurch And Wimborne Methodist Circuit operates across 3 areas: Dorset, Hampshire and Wiltshire.
Is Christchurch And Wimborne Methodist Circuit a registered charity?
Yes — Christchurch And Wimborne Methodist Circuit is a registered charity in England and Wales, charity number 1148455.
